Output 603e1384a71c79e0bb18e51c4bec84f293656f2d5c5af3180876fe7bd40e0a65:1

value
43055368
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8cb917784bb9540d19f351aba2838c480fa6361e OP_EQUAL
address
3EX6Fo5ot66zh8SL4Va1cReixQ2JmiuXVk
transaction
603e1384a71c79e0bb18e51c4bec84f293656f2d5c5af3180876fe7bd40e0a65
spent
true